Mistake One: Assuming All Dot Marker Books Are Created Equal

I have seen people grab any dot marker book without checking the dot size, page layout, or file quality. Not all dot marker books are designed with the same level of care. A book that looks good on screen may print poorly if the resolution is low, the dots are too small for standard markers, or the lines are not crisp. With this particular book, the no-bleed design is a practical detail that many overlook. Bleed can cause printing issues on home printers or with KDP, especially when margins are tight. No bleed means the pages are easier to print without cutting off edges, and they are more likely to align correctly when bound.

What to do instead: Before you commit, check the file formats and print specifications. The fact that this book includes PDF, AI, and PNG files gives you flexibility. You can print directly from the PDF, customize in Illustrator using the AI files, or use the PNG files for digital distribution. Verify that the dot sizes are compatible with the markers you plan to use. A good rule of thumb is that dots around half an inch in diameter work well for standard dot markers, and anything smaller may frustrate young users.

Mistake Three: Overlooking Practical Usability Details

Sixty pages sounds like a lot, but if the pages are single-sided, activities are printed on both sides, or the paper weight is not considered, the experience can fall flat. Dot markers bleed through thin paper, and if the book is not designed with that in mind, the back of each page becomes unusable. The no-bleed specification here helps, but you still need to think about paper choice. For home printing, use cardstock or heavy printer paper. For KDP, the standard paper options work, but you may want to test a proof copy before ordering in bulk.

What to do instead: When you download the files, print a few test pages on the paper you plan to use. Check for bleed-through, dot alignment, and overall print quality. If you are uploading to KDP, run the file through their preview tool to catch any issues before publication. The KDP tested claim is a good sign, but it is wise to verify on your own.

Mistake Four: Not Checking for Proper Bleed and Trim Settings

Even though this book specifies no bleed, I have seen people assume that no bleed means they do not need to worry about margins at all. That is not accurate. No bleed simply means the design does not extend to the edge of the page. You still need to ensure that content is within the safe zone so nothing gets cut off during trimming. For an 8.5 x 11 inch page, the safe zone is usually about half an inch from the edges. If you are adding your own text or images in the AI file, keep all critical elements inside that area.

What to do instead: Use the provided AI or PDF file as a template. Do not move elements near the edge unless you understand trim allowances. If you are new to print design, leave the layout exactly as it is. The files have already been optimized for KDP, so unnecessary adjustments can introduce problems.

For Parents and Teachers

Think beyond just the holiday. The Thanksgiving theme is fun, but the skill practice is what matters most. Dot marker activities help with fine motor control, hand-eye coordination, and color recognition. Use the pages as part of a larger lesson about Thanksgiving traditions, harvest, or gratitude. You can also laminate pages and use them with playdough or pom-poms for reusable centers.

Make sure you buy high-quality dot markers that do not dry out quickly. Inexpensive markers can be frustrating for children because they produce uneven dots or stop working mid-page. The dots in this book are designed to be large enough for typical markers, but testing a page first is always a good idea.

For KDP Sellers and Creators

The PDF, AI, and PNG files give you a ready-to-upload product, but you still need to write a good listing. Optimize your title and description with relevant keywords, but keep them natural. "Thanksgiving dot markers activity book" is a good start, but also think about related terms like "toddler dot marker printables," "preschool Thanksgiving activities," or "no prep fall fun." Use the PNG files to create eye-catching preview images that show the dot marker effect in action.

One common mistake sellers make is not checking the competition. Search for similar books on Amazon and look at the reviews. What are people happy with? What complaints come up? If you see repeated mentions of thin paper, small dots, or boring designs, make sure your version avoids those issues. The AI files let you respond to feedback by increasing dot size or adding more variety to the pages.
